Delhi court extends ED custody of Anil Ambani’s former aides till May 15

A Delhi court has extended the judicial custody of former senior Reliance Group executives Amitabh Jhunjhunwala and Amit Bapna until May 15 in connection with a money laundering investigation linked to Reliance Home Finance Limited

A Delhi court on Saturday extended the judicial custody of former senior officials of the Anil Ambani-led Reliance Group, Amitabh Jhunjhunwala and Amit Bapna, until May 15.

As per INA, the extension comes in connection with a money laundering investigation being conducted by the Enforcement Directorate (ED) under the Prevention of Money Laundering Act (PMLA), linked to Reliance Home Finance Limited (RHFL).
